数据库关系模型与完整性规则及规范化详解
1. 关系模型基础概念
1.1 基数相关概念
在数据库中,有几个重要的基数相关概念,包括基数(Cardinality)、多重性(Multiplicity)和度(Degree)。我们可以通过构建一个说明性的数据模型来解释它们之间的关系。
1.2 关系的正式定义及类型
关系是数据库中数据组织的一种方式。正式来说,关系是属性的笛卡尔积的一个子集。在数据库中,可能存在多种类型的关系,如一对一、一对多、多对多等关系。
1.3 构建关系数据库系统的步骤
构建关系数据库系统一般需要遵循以下步骤:
1. 需求分析 :明确数据库的使用场景、用户需求等。
2. 概念设计 :设计数据库的概念模型,如实体 - 关系图(ERD)或对象 - 关系图(ORD)。
3. 逻辑设计 :将概念模型转换为逻辑模型,确定关系模式。
4. 物理设计 :根据数据库管理系统(DBMS)的特点,设计数据库的物理存储结构。
5. 实现与测试 :创建数据库,插入数据,并进行测试,确保数据库的功能和性能符合要求。
1.4 信息实体间的关系类型
信息实体间可能存在以下几种关系类型:
|关系类型|识别方法|实现方式|
| ---- | ---- | ---- |
|一对一关系|一个实体实例与另一个实体实例一一对应|可以
超级会员免费看
订阅专栏 解锁全文

被折叠的 条评论
为什么被折叠?



